Common procurement and implementation challenges

  • Meeting federal or state procurement rules while selecting a vendor with appropriate contracts and documentation.
  • Verifying ESIGN/UETA compliance and additional sector rules such as HIPAA and FERPA for sensitive records.
  • Integrating eSignature workflows with legacy CRM or lead systems without disrupting existing processes.
  • Estimating actual costs including API usage, enterprise licensing, and potential professional services fees.

Representative government user profiles

Procurement Officer

A procurement officer evaluates vendor pricing models, volume discounts, and contract language. They require clear total cost disclosures, public procurement compliance documentation, and references for government deployments to justify selection to oversight stakeholders.

IT Security Manager

An IT security manager assesses encryption, authentication, audit trail integrity, and data residency. They need evidence of ESIGN/UETA alignment and controls that support HIPAA or FERPA workflows when handling protected records.

Best practices when assessing signNow lead management pricing vs Apptivo

Adopt consistent evaluation criteria that emphasize compliance, predictable costs, and integration complexity for government deployments.

Maintain complete, auditable signature records
Ensure every signed transaction stores signer identity, timestamp, IP address, and document hash to meet ESIGN/UETA evidentiary standards and support future audits.
Use role-based access controls for segregation
Assign minimal necessary permissions to users, separate administrative duties, and log privilege changes to reduce the risk of unauthorized document access or modification.
Standardize templates and workflows
Centralize approved templates, field validations, and routing rules to reduce errors, accelerate processing, and make cost estimates more predictable across multiple departments.
Plan for integration and retention
Confirm storage locations, retention policies, and API rate limits up front, and factor potential integration development and ongoing maintenance into the total cost calculation.
